Factors Affecting Cost
- Material Quality: Higher-grade cement and aggregates typically cost more but offer better durability and longevity.
- Project Size: Larger projects often benefit from economies of scale, reducing the cost per square foot.
- Labor Rates: Local labor costs can vary, impacting the overall expense of your project.
- Site Preparation: The need for grading, excavation, or demolition can add to the total c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Fees for necessary permits and inspections can vary by municipality.
- Complexity of Design: Intricate designs or custom finishes can increase labor time and material costs.
- Seasonal Variations: Prices can fluctuate based on demand, with peak construction seasons often seeing higher costs.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
Task | Average Cost (Southport, NC) |
---|---|
Concrete Driveway (per sq ft) | $6 - $10 |
Foundation Slab (per sq ft) | $5 - $8 |
Concrete Patio (per sq ft) | $7 - $12 |
Sidewalk Installation (per sq ft) | $4 - $7 |
Concrete Repair (per hour) | $50 - $100 |
Decorative Concrete (per sq ft) | $8 - $15 |
Retaining Wall (per linear foot) | $20 - $40 |
